Kamailio v.5.8.6, used as webrtc registrar/GW, wolfssl v.5.7.4, high call load, 
OS: Ubuntu 22

Periodically kamailio dumps core with assertion:

I couldn't reproduce this issue in a lab, but I think that possibly the issue 
depends on TLS traffic burst behavior.
We have some buggy webrtc clients, which floods using MESSAGE requests with 
high CPS periodically.
I assume that might be this traffic somehow fills the BIO buffers in wolfssl. 
As result wolfSSL_BIO_write function returns with error.

I have no time to debug deeply, so I made a quick fix here:

https://github.com/Den4t/kamailio/commit/20579f02354356dedb5f5ac1f9bff653143f5867

I see following logs after the fix has been applied:

But service is alive.

It is better to lose one session than the whole service.
In any case this is just a crutch for quick problem fix, so it would be nice if 
tls_wolfssl module's author took a deeper look at the problem.

P.S.
I assume that module's logic should check BIO flags after the call to 
wolfSSL_BIO_write, f.e. this function can return error with bio flag 
WOLFSSL_BIO_FLAG_RETRY set.
